Nestled in the dynamic and scenic area of Chelsea, London, Imperial Wharf Station is a bustling railway hub perfect for both local commuters and tourists seeking to explore the vibrant city. Opened in 2009, the station forms part of the West London line, offering a seamless connection to some of the city's iconic locations. Whether you're visiting for business or pleasure, Imperial Wharf Station provides ample travel opportunities to enjoy the best that London has to offer.
Finding your way around Imperial Wharf is straightforward. The station boasts step-free access throughout, making it accessible for everyone. Ticket collection is a breeze with machines available to collect tickets purchased online, ensuring your travel experience is smooth and hassle-free. While the station itself lacks waiting rooms and an ATM, there are seating areas available on both platforms for your comfort as you wait for your train.
Catering to the needs of diverse travelers, Imperial Wharf has a comprehensive support system in place. Staff assistance is available from early morning until nearly midnight every day of the week. Additionally, the station features both arrival and departure screens, along with announcement systems to keep you informed about train schedules and platform information. For those who require it, an induction loop system is accessible.
Although shopping options are limited with no shops or currency exchange facilities, refreshment facilities are available, offering pick-me-ups on the go. However, be prepared as there are no restrooms at the station, so plan accordingly.
Imperial Wharf is well-connected by various modes of transport, ensuring that your onward journey is convenient. Rail replacement services are accessible from bus stops on Harbour Avenue, providing alternative means to continue your travel to destinations such as Clapham Junction or Shepherd's Bush. Though the station doesn't have its own cycle hire facilities, there are plenty of bike racks available for personal bicycles right outside the station.

Nestled in the picturesque South Wales countryside, Llanhilleth Train Station is a vital transport hub for both locals and travelers alike. Whether you're a commuter heading into the city or an explorer seeking the charming Welsh landscapes, Llanhilleth Station offers essential amenities to ensure a comfortable journey.
Although the station lacks a traditional ticket office, it compensates with user-friendly ticket machines, which also facilitate the collection of tickets purchased online. These machines are equipped with touchscreen technology and accessible features to cater to passengers with varying needs.
Step-free access is available throughout the station, which makes it exceptionally convenient for individuals with mobility challenges. Moreover, the station has ramps for easier train access, proving its commitment to inclusivity. While there is no luggage storage or waiting room available, seating areas are provided for those waiting for their train connections.
For your wellbeing, Llanhilleth Station is monitored by CCTV cameras, ensuring passenger safety. Although there aren't any shops, ATMs, or refreshment facilities, its primary focus is efficient travel. Those requiring assistance can rely on help points found on-site. Reliable customer service can also be accessed through the Transport for Wales website.
Llanhilleth Station is thoroughly connected to a web of transportation links. Rail replacement services, when necessary, operate from a bus stop on Commercial Road, conveniently located at the junction of the station access road. Although there are no cycle hire facilities on station premises, bike storage is provided for those commuting by bicycle.
